Microsoft.AspNetCore.Authentication.OpenIdConnect Пространство имен

Содержит типы, обеспечивающие поддержку проверки подлинности на основе OpenIdConnect.

Классы

AuthenticationFailedContext

Конапротив AuthenticationFailed(AuthenticationFailedContext) .

AuthorizationCodeReceivedContext

Этот контекст можно использовать для информирования о получении "Аусоризатионкоде" по протоколу OpenIdConnect.

BaseOpenIdConnectContext
MessageReceivedContext

Контекст для OnMessageReceived .

OpenIdConnectChallengeProperties

AuthenticationPropertiesдля Подключение запроса openid connect.

OpenIdConnectDefaults

Значения по умолчанию, связанные с обработчиком проверки подлинности OpenIdConnect

OpenIdConnectEvents

Указывает события, которые OpenIdConnectHandler вызывает, чтобы обеспечить управление разработчиком для процесса проверки подлинности.

OpenIdConnectHandler

Обработчик проверки подлинности предварительного запроса для OpenIdConnectAuthenticationMiddleware.

OpenIdConnectMiddleware

ASP.NET Core по промежуточного слоя для получения удостоверений с помощью протокола OpenIdConnect.

OpenIdConnectOptions

Параметры конфигурации для OpenIdConnectHandler

OpenIdConnectPostConfigureOptions

Используется для настройки значений по умолчанию для всех OpenIdConnectOptions .

RedirectContext

Когда пользователь настраивает объект OpenIdConnectHandler для уведомления перед перенаправлением на IdentityProvider экземпляр RedirectContext передается в RedirectToIdentityProvider(RedirectContext) и RedirectToIdentityProviderForSignOut(RedirectContext) .

RemoteSignOutContext

Контекст для RemoteSignOut(RemoteSignOutContext) события.

TokenResponseReceivedContext

Этот контекст можно использовать, чтобы получать уведомления при активации "Аусоризатионкоде" для токенов в конечной точке токена.

TokenValidatedContext

Контекст для TokenValidated(TokenValidatedContext) .

UserInformationReceivedContext

Контекст для UserInformationReceived(UserInformationReceivedContext) .

Интерфейсы

IOpenIdConnectEvents

Указывает события, которые OpenIdConnectMiddleware вызывает, чтобы обеспечить управление разработчиком для процесса проверки подлинности.

Перечисления

OpenIdConnectRedirectBehavior

Список различных методов проверки подлинности, используемых для перенаправления агента пользователя к поставщику удостоверений.

Комментарии

Дополнительные сведения об использовании проверки подлинности на основе OpenIdConnect см. в разделе Введение в проверку подлинности в ASP.NET Core.